Koyla Population - Sawai Madhopur, Rajasthan

Koyla is a medium size village located in Bamanwas Tehsil of Sawai Madhopur district, Rajasthan with total 222 families residing. The Koyla village has population of 1156 of which 609 are males while 547 are females as per Population Census 2011.

In Koyla village population of children with age 0-6 is 134 which makes up 11.59 % of total population of village. Average Sex Ratio of Koyla village is 898 which is lower than Rajasthan state average of 928. Child Sex Ratio for the Koyla as per census is 861, lower than Rajasthan average of 888.

Koyla village has lower literacy rate compared to Rajasthan. In 2011, literacy rate of Koyla village was 65.75 % compared to 66.11 % of Rajasthan. In Koyla Male literacy stands at 84.92 % while female literacy rate was 44.54 %.

Caste Factor

In Koyla village, most of the village population is from Schedule Tribe (ST). Schedule Tribe (ST) constitutes 79.15 % while Schedule Caste (SC) were 3.11 % of total population in Koyla village.

Work Profile

In Koyla village out of total population, 602 were engaged in work activities. 59.97 % of workers describe their work as Main Work (Employment or Earning more than 6 Months) while 40.03 % were involved in Marginal activity providing livelihood for less than 6 months. Of 602 workers engaged in Main Work, 247 were cultivators (owner or co-owner) while 15 were Agricultural labourer.
